Biography

 

  • 1980 First performance on stage with "Transylvania" Symphonic Orchestra in Cluj, Romania                                                        
  • 1984 Second Prize winner of the Catanzaro International Competition, Catanzaro, Italy                           
  • 1985 Numerous recordings, TV Channel 1, Radio Cluj Station, Cluj, Romania
  • 1986 First Prize winner of the "Lira de Aur", national piano competition, held in Suceava, Romania 
  • 1986 First Prize winner of the "Sigismund Toduta" National Competition, Cluj, Romania 
  • 1989 Accepted at the Academy of Music "Gheorghe Dima", Cluj, Romania. Studied piano with Prof. Ninuca Osanu-Pop 
  • 1990 Second Prize winner of the "Budapest International Competition", Budapest, Hungary 
  • 1992 Third Prize winner of the "Eduard Flipse" International Competition, Rotterdam, Holland 
  • 1993-1994 Professor Assistant at the Academy of Music "Gheorghe Dima", Cluj, Romania 
  • 1994 Recipient of a full scholarship at Boston University, College of Fine Arts, Boston, Massachusetts. Studied piano with Prof. Anthony di Bonaventura 
  • 1995-1997 Awarded with a teaching assistantship at Boston University, Boston, Massachusetts 
  • 1996 First recipient of the "Gorill Scholarship" at Colby College, Waterville, Maine 
  • 1997 Master of Music in Piano Performance at Boston University, Boston, Massachusetts 
  • 1997-1999 Organist at the Albanian Orthodox Archdiocese, South Boston, Massachusetts 
  • 1997 Recipient of a full scholarship at the Boston Conservatory. Studied piano with Prof. Michael Lewin 
  • 1997-1999 Numerous recitals in New York, Boston, Lexington, Methuen, Framingham 
  • 1998 Winner of the "Honors Competition", Boston Conservatory, Boston, Massachusetts 
  • 1998 Doctorate in Piano Performance from Academy of Music "Gh. Dima", Cluj, Romania
  • 1999 Appearance with the Metropolitan soloists at New York 
  • 1999 Artist Diploma in Piano Performance at Boston Conservatory, Boston, Massachusetts 
  • 2000 Accepted into a Graduate Certificate Diploma Program in Piano Performance at New England Conservatory of Music, Boston, Massachusetts 
  • 2004-2007 Music Director at BallardVale Methodist Church, Andover, MA
  • 2004 Two CD recordings
  • 2007-2009 Music Director at Union Church, Waban, MA
  • 2007-2008 Numerous recitals in MA                                               
  • 2009- Music Director at Trinity Covenant Church, Lexington, MA
  • 2013- Artistic Director of Lexington Chamber Music Concert series
  • 2014-present Artistic Director of Stoneham Chamber Music series 
  • 2017 Songs of a Wayfarer CD recording with baritone Philip Lima
  • 2017 Chorus Teacher at Waldorf School of Lexington
